3-2数据传送指令讲述.pptVIP

  • 9
  • 0
  • 约4.01千字
  • 约 21页
  • 2017-03-02 发布于湖北
  • 举报
3-2数据传送指令讲述

微型计算机原理及应用 第3章 8086指令系统 3.3.1 数据传送类指令 MOV指令的几点说明: (1)双操作数指令不允许两个操作数同时为段寄存器或存储器操作数 MOV seg ,seg ;错 MOV mem ,mem ;错误 例:;分析如下MOV指令的正确性: MOV AX,BL MOV DS,1000H MOV [BX] ,[SI] MOV ES,CS MOV CS,AX MOV指令与数据段:看一个数据段,看里面的内容和指令的对应关系 图解:数据段、数据在内存的排放、变量的定义、 1、方框内:DATA SEGMENT表示段的开始,DATA 是段名,SEGMENT是表示段开始的符号(关键字)这是一个伪指令(说明指令);最后一句同样的段名,DATA后面跟一个ENDS 表示段到这个地方结束。 2、ORG 0100H 表示下面的这些数据(Area1)从段内偏移地址0100开始存放,不是从0000H开始。如果没有”ORG 0100H“这条指令,那么数据从0000H这个偏移地址开始存放。 3、AREA1 是一个变量的符号,这个符号后面有两个数据,14H 3BH这两个数据都是字节型的,因此用DB加以定义D-Define B-Byte;由于是字节型的,后面的数据都是8位二进制数也

您可能关注的文档

文档评论(0)

1亿VIP精品文档

相关文档